WebThe smaller citrus types (calamondin, limes, kumquats, lemons and limequats) are best suited to container culture, but all will grow for a limited time. Containers may be of any suitable material, but must have adequate holes at the bottom to drain excess water. WebMay 12, 2024 · Place your citrus tree in the hole that you have keeping the top of the root ball at the same level as the existing ground level, no deeper (Important). Planting trees to low in the new hole will cause issues where the tree may not survive.
